Campari UK to distribute Agricole rhum Trois Rivieres  - Drinks Retailing News by Sonya Hook 

Campari UK has taken over the distribution of super-premium Agricole brand Trois Rivieres.

Elegance Brands Announces Distribution Partnership With Drake’s Virginia Black Whiskey & Mod Sélection  - Bevnet

Elegance Brands, Inc., a global beverage company with a focus on innovation, has announced that the company has entered an exclusive distribution partnership in Australia with Grammy award winning and multi platinum selling recording artist Drake’s Virginia Black Whiskey and Mod Sélection champagne.

Hendrick’s Gin Launches Lunar, A New Expression for the New Year  - Bevnet

Hendrick’s Gin is proud to unveil Hendrick’s Lunar, the second limited edition release from Master Distiller Ms. Lesley Gracie’s Cabinet of Curiosities. Instilled with botanicals that flourish below the light of the moon, Hendrick’s Lunar Gin will be released in the States on January 28, when the first full moon of the new year occurs. To honor the momentous occasion, Hendrick’s is inviting cocktail connoisseurs and star gazers alike to enjoy what is “quite likely the world’s first Lunar gin” as part of a moonbathing ritual to embrace the New Year and leave behind the old.

Reuben’s Brews launches Coffee, Cold Brew and beer with Kuma Coffee Roasters  - New School Beer By Ezra Johnson-Greenough

Reuben's Brews in Seattle’s ballard neighborhood is extending their collaboration with local roasters Kuma Coffee. Coffee beers and collaborations with Kuma are not new, but their latest beer “Bear Mug” takes the ongoing series even further under the Reuben’s AM Brews program wherein special coffee blends used in the beers will be available for sale to the public.
